Mace Consult to manage Luton Airport expansion
HNL visual fileLuton

Mace Consult has been appointed by Luton Rising to oversee the expansion of London Luton Airport. The firm will provide programme, project, cost, and commercial management services for the development. This appointment follows the programme receiving government approval in August 2025.

Working in partnership with Arcadis, Mace Consult will be responsible for establishing the programme schedule, systems, controls, and decision-making frameworks necessary for the airport's growth. The objective is to increase the airport's capacity to accommodate up to 32 million passengers annually. This expansion is anticipated to create as many as 11,000 jobs and contribute £1.5 billion to the annual economic activity in the region, as reported by New Civil Engineer.

The services Mace Consult will provide under the contract include programme integration and planning, design management, commercial assurance, risk management, stakeholder engagement, advice on obtaining necessary consents, and information management. Luton Rising, a company owned by Luton Council, described the growth programme as one of the UK's most socially impactful airport developments.

Martyn Court, Mace Consult's head of mobility for Europe, stated that the appointment reflects the firm's capability to manage complexity and bring clarity to the project. He added that by combining the strengths of Mace and Arcadis, they will implement systems, controls, processes, and governance to support informed decision-making by Luton Rising. Court also noted that the approach will align with the wider programme vision, aiming to unlock lasting economic, social, and environmental value for Luton and the surrounding area.

David Pyle, Luton Rising's DCO implementation director, called the appointment a significant step forward. He highlighted that the growth programme, which received consent from the Secretary of State for Transport in 2025, is now at a stage where specialist expertise is needed to ensure the consented growth is delivered as soon as possible. Pyle expressed anticipation for Mace Consult's role within the integrated multi-disciplinary programme team, supporting the design and implementation processes.
